1

Unlocking High-Quality USA Online Traffic

News Discuss 
Want to boost your online presence in the USA? It's crucial to focus on capturing high-quality traffic that converts. This means engaging the right market. Research your sector thoroughly to understand the specific https://socialislife.com/story5373016/driving-high-quality-usa-online-traffic

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story